Cody council approves resolution to apply for $1 million SRF loan to buy vacuum truck for lead service line investigations

Council authorized submission of a $1,000,000 State Revolving Fund loan application to buy a vacuum truck for lead service line inspections; staff said about $800,000 would buy the truck, $200,000 would reimburse staff time and the loan is 0% interest with anticipated 25–50% principal forgiveness.

The City of Cody City Council approved a resolution authorizing submission of a State Revolving Fund (SRF) loan application for $1,000,000 to support lead service line inspection work, including the purchase of a vacuum truck.
